where to put the endless air compressor?

Post by CRUSHU »

i want to put an endless air compressor on my 4.2 petrol gq, with a/c. im keeping the aircon, so another spot is needed. does anyone make brackets?

Post by duncan »

I dont no about the petrol but on the diesal it sits of to the side between the altinator at the top and the original air conditioner compressor below you have to trim a small amount out of the inner guard acording to the guys from endless air I used their braket kit it mounted of the original brakets for the air conditioner do not by their mounting kit it was $250 or around there and was crap 2 small brakets and one belt which dosent fit on as there isnt enough adjustment for it to fit you have to force it on as the next size up belt wont tighten up enough but the compressor is a great unit ive had no problems and it will blow up a 35 bfg mud on the car that has had the valve removed then replaced up to 35 psi in 1 minute 15 the motor was running at 1200 rpm

Post by Aus4wd »

If you have a body lift fitted to your car it can make fitting a compressor alot easier. Otherwize it is virtually impossible without one.
We fit a similar one here with an airtank, with which you can even run a rattle gun.
Sorry we don't have off the shelf brakets already made up.

Post by bazzle »

Ive got one on a 4.2 diesel on LHS.
Previously I had one on a Petrol 4.2.
It was on gas with smaller round aircleaner.
I mounted above alt with bracket to thermostat housing and adj to alt bracket adjuster arm
